新聞中心
要刪除Oracle中的用戶和表空間,可以使用以下SQL語句:,,1. 刪除用戶:DROP USER 用戶名;,2. 刪除表空間:DROP TABLESPACE 表空間名 INCLUDING CONTENTS AND DATAFILES;
Oracle如何刪除用戶和表空間

創(chuàng)新互聯(lián)公司致力于互聯(lián)網(wǎng)品牌建設(shè)與網(wǎng)絡(luò)營銷,包括網(wǎng)站建設(shè)、成都網(wǎng)站設(shè)計、SEO優(yōu)化、網(wǎng)絡(luò)推廣、整站優(yōu)化營銷策劃推廣、電子商務(wù)、移動互聯(lián)網(wǎng)營銷等。創(chuàng)新互聯(lián)公司為不同類型的客戶提供良好的互聯(lián)網(wǎng)應(yīng)用定制及解決方案,創(chuàng)新互聯(lián)公司核心團隊十載專注互聯(lián)網(wǎng)開發(fā),積累了豐富的網(wǎng)站經(jīng)驗,為廣大企業(yè)客戶提供一站式企業(yè)網(wǎng)站建設(shè)服務(wù),在網(wǎng)站建設(shè)行業(yè)內(nèi)樹立了良好口碑。
刪除用戶
1、使用SQL*Plus登錄到Oracle數(shù)據(jù)庫。
2、執(zhí)行以下命令來刪除用戶(將username替換為要刪除的用戶名):
```sql
DROP USER username CASCADE;
```
3、如果該用戶擁有任何表、索引或其他對象,將會顯示錯誤消息,可以使用以下命令來解決沖突:
```sql
DROP USER username IMMEDIATE;
```
4、確認用戶已被成功刪除,可以查詢系統(tǒng)管理員表:
```sql
SELECT * FROM dba_users WHERE username = 'username';
```
如果返回結(jié)果為空,則表示用戶已成功刪除。
刪除表空間
1、使用SQL*Plus登錄到Oracle數(shù)據(jù)庫。
2、執(zhí)行以下命令來刪除表空間(將tablespace_name替換為要刪除的表空間名稱):
```sql
DROP TABLESPACE tablespace_name INCLUDING CONTENTS AND DATAFILES;
```
3、如果表空間中有任何對象(如表、索引等),將會顯示錯誤消息,可以使用以下命令來解決沖突:
```sql
DROP TABLESPACE tablespace_name IMMEDIATE;
```
4、確認表空間已被成功刪除,可以查詢數(shù)據(jù)字典視圖dba_data_files:
```sql
SELECT * FROM dba_data_files WHERE tablespace_name = 'tablespace_name';
```
如果返回結(jié)果為空,則表示表空間已成功刪除。
相關(guān)問題與解答:
1、問題:在刪除用戶時,提示"用戶/角色不存在"怎么辦?
解答:如果提示"用戶/角色不存在",可能是因為輸入的用戶名稱有誤或者用戶已被刪除,請確保輸入正確的用戶名,并檢查該用戶是否存在于數(shù)據(jù)庫中。
2、問題:在刪除表空間時,提示"表空間不存在"怎么辦?
解答:如果提示"表空間不存在",可能是因為輸入的表空間名稱有誤或者表空間已被刪除,請確保輸入正確的表空間名稱,并檢查該表空間是否存在于數(shù)據(jù)庫中。
分享題目:oracle如何刪除用戶和表空間
本文地址:http://www.5511xx.com/article/djphdoh.html


咨詢
建站咨詢
